Goodwill Goodies

When I was in Brockville last week I had a chance to drop by Goodwill. It was fifty percent off Friday and I didn't expect to find anything as it was in the afternoon. Well, I did manage to find a few goodies. The lovely plate above is perfectly crazed and I was taken by the great green design.
These old photo pins are an internet find.
I was surprised and totally thrilled to find not one, but two containers of buttons at Goodwill. There is nothing more pleasurable than sorting through an old container of buttons, hopefully finding a wee treasure or two. This time was no exception. There were lots of old glass buttons.
As always there was not shortage of mother of pearl buttons either. In spite of their numbers and common shape I think these are my favourite. It's especially nice to find them with carved details and designs.

Victorian brass picture buttons come in a crazy variety of subject matter. Could this be a "hunting" button? the dog is chasing out ducks from a marsh? Who thinks of such things to put on a little button?!

I also found the lovely shell necklace and a tin with hinged lid. Someone went crazy with the spray paint on the tin but the drip marks are rather pleasing.
